Our integrated marine boiler warranty and global port service program is engineered for ship owners, class societies, and OEM distributors who demand uninterrupted steam generation across international routes. From the moment the boiler leaves the factory until it is de‑commissioned, we provide a single point of accountability for performance guarantees, on‑site repairs, and spare‑part logistics at every major port of call.
1. Warranty Registration: Upon delivery, the boiler is registered in our cloud‑based warranty portal, linking the equipment serial number to the vessel’s IMO file. 2. Predictive Monitoring: Integrated sensors feed real‑time pressure, temperature, and fuel‑consumption data to our analytics center. Alerts trigger pre‑emptive maintenance tasks before a failure can affect schedule. 3. Global Port Network: Our 45‑partner service hubs cover all Tier‑1 and Tier‑2 ports worldwide. A local certified technician is dispatched within 12 hours of a service request, equipped with stocked spares that match the warranty’s scope. 4. Warranty Claims: All labor and approved parts are covered under the warranty agreement; any out‑of‑scope items are quoted transparently before work begins. 5. End‑of‑Life Management: When the boiler reaches its design life, we coordinate safe de‑installation, recycling, or upgrade paths, ensuring compliance with MARPOL and local regulations.
| Parameter | Standard Range | Optional Up‑grades |
|---|---|---|
| Rated Steam Output | 1 MW – 15 MW | Up to 25 MW (custom burner) |
| Fuel Types | Heavy fuel oil, marine diesel | LNG, dual‑fuel, bio‑mix |
| Design Pressure | 2.5 MPa – 6 MPa | Up to 10 MPa (high‑pressure option) |
| Warranty Period | 24 months | 36 months (extended) |
| Port Service Coverage | All major ports (45 hubs) | All Tier‑1 & Tier‑2 ports + remote standby |
*Specifications are indicative; final configuration is defined during engineering consultation.
